Paleontology and Sedimentary Geology

Description

The program covers paleontology, sedimentology and stratigraphy of the Mesozoic and Cenozoic. The main research areas are in Slovenia, but other regions are also included.

 In the next years, our research will be focused on the following subjects:

1. Mesozoic radiolarians, Cretaceous planktonic foraminifera, Miocene diatoms and silicoflagellates – taxonomy, biochronology, evolution, paleoecology and paleobiogeography.

2. Cave bear paleobiology.

3. Paleobiogeography of Pleistocene–Holocene deer.

4. Taxonomy of Pliocene Proboscidea.

5. Stratigraphy of Mesozoic deep-water basins in the Dinarides.

6. Sedimentology, biostratigraphy, and paleoecology of Oligocene and Miocene sedimentary basins in the Central Paratethys.

7. Carbonate sedimentary geology and geobiology – burial diagenesis, terrestrial carbonates and meteoric diagenesis, geobiology of calcretes.

8. Anthropogenic vs. geogenic contribution of heavy metals in speleothems, soils, and urban sediments.

9. Cooperation in other scientific disciplines (e.g. environmental sciences, archeology, agronomy).

The institute closely collaborates with other institutes in Slovenia (Department of Geology at Faculty of Natural Sciences and Engineering, Geological Survey of Slovenia, Biotechnical Faculty, Slovenian National Building and Civil Engineering Institute, Jožef Stefan Institute, Restoration Centre of the Public Institute of the Republic of Slovenia for the Protection of Cultural Heritage) and has a well-established cooperation with several foreign institutes from Austria, Croatia, Germany, Italy, France, Spain, USA and Switzerland.
